10 Tips for Preventing Post-Workout Breakout
- Don’t wear makeup while you’re working out.
- Wash your face or shower immediately post-workout.
- Avoid touching your face.
- Drink lots of water.
- Dress the part (moisture-wicker clothing).
- Change your make routine if you can.
- Avoid steroid pre-cursors or steroids.
- Wash your body after you condition.
- Do your laundry daily.
- Use an exfoliating scrub (or a homemade mask like Laury’s)
